DigiTimes: New Apple laptop under $1,000 coming in 2024
The American company Apple will introduce a new affordable portable computer in 2024. This is reported by DigiTimes.
Media journalists cited industry sources that Apple planned to develop a new line of computers. Laptops will get a simplified case and will cost less than $1,000, or about 97,000 rubles. The company will position the devices as devices for the educational sector and office needs.
Thus, Apple intends to impose competition on the Google Chromebook and other low-cost computers. Computers of the new series will have a metal case, but some parts will be made “of other materials.”
Experts made this assumption based on an analysis of orders from Quanta Computer and Foxconn, Apple’s main suppliers. Apparently, an affordable computer will be released in the second half of 2024.
Currently, Apple laptops are presented in two lines. The base MacBook Air series retails for a minimum of $999 in the US, while the advanced MacBook Pros are available for a minimum of $1,299.
At the end of July, sources told DigiTimes that Apple had cut production of its 15-inch MacBook Air models. Insiders reported that Apple was disappointed with sales of laptops with a large display.
